Reviewed Good Eats Roast Turkey

"Ok So i was nervous about the whole brining process but this turned out to be easier than I thought. I used a 9 pound whole turkey breast and it was wonderful! I have never had a turkey so moist and so tasty. This is how all turkey should taste. I followed the recipe exactly with one exception. Since we weren't cooking a whole turkey, I used an oven bag to brine the turkey in. This made the whole process a lot easier. Just put the turkey and brine in the bag in a bowl, tie the bag up, and place in the fridge! Awesome Alton has done it again!
